Bryon Riesch Paralysis Foundation Scholarships

Bryon Riesh Paralysis Foundation offers scholarships to two/three individuals with neurological disabilities, or the child of the person with disabilities, for post-high school education. The candidates who are in their last semester of high school or are college-going students with a minimum of 2.5 GPA are eligible for the scholarship. Applicant must be attending a four-year college, pursuing an associate degree, or attending a post-graduate program. The applicants need to fill the application form and mail it to the foundation and a copy of the official transcript and an essay. The individuals must list their five and ten-year goals. Also, provide a list of your work experience. Mail all the documents before the deadline, ie. June 18, 2021.

The two or three winning recipients will get a monetary award ranging from $2000 to $4000. Getting this enormous amount can help you avail of the best education opportunities. Established in January 2001, Bryon Riesh Paralysis Foundation aims to find a cure for paralysis through funding the latest in medical research and to provide assistance to those that suffer from neurological disorders. The foundation has utilized the tremendous support from the community through donations and fundraisers over $4,000,000 to go directly towards the fight against paralysis.

Who is eligible

To be eligible, the candidates must satisfy the following criteria:

  1. The scholarship will be awarded to an individual with a neurological disability or the child of a disabled person.
  2. Must have a minimum of 2.5 GPA
  3. Only those candidates who are in their last semester of high school or college-going students are applicable.
  4. Applicant must be attending a 4-year college, pursuing an associate degree, or attending a post-graduate program.
  5. No income restrictions.

Note: (1) Priority is given to direct spinal cord injuries and diseases resulting in paralysis, such as spinal tumors, strokes, or aneurysms, affecting the spinal cord or spina bifida.

(2) Priority will also be given to people living in Wisconsin.

How to apply

To apply, the candidates have to send the listed documents to the following address: Bryon Riesch Paralysis Foundation, N14 W23900 Stone Ridge Dr, Waukesha, WI 53188.

List of Documents:

  1. Get the online application form and fill it with blue/black ink or type application.
  2. Submit a copy of the official transcript.
  3. Submit a letter of recommendation from your Instructor.
  4. Submit an essay in 200 words describing the reasons why you deserve the scholarship. Also, list the future five and ten-year goals.
  5. The applicant has to provide a list of work experience.
  6. The essay should be typed and double spaced.
  7. Answer all the questions on the application form.
